Seminars are an activity that is built into the LMS. These can be added to Course Pages and allow for learners to sign up to attend events which can be classroom-based or virtual. Seminars can also be used in a blended learning approach.
How is a Seminar added?
To add a Seminar activity, typically these are added to course pages. Therefore, the first requirement is to have an existing course page open or create a new course page. Once on that course page, below outlines how to add the Seminar activity:
Step 1 - Turn Editing on
Step 2 - Click 'Add an activity or resource'
Step 3 - On the pop-up screen, select Seminar > add
How to configure the Seminar settings
When the Seminar activity is added, there will be a number of settings that can be configured to allow the Seminar to work with the requirement it is needed for. Below outlines each of the settings and notes on how to configure.
| Setting | Description | Notes |
| General | ||
| Name | The name of the Seminar activity. For example, what the activity will include | The activity name will show up on the course page and reporting. |
| Descriptions | Can include an overview of the activity. Such as duration or what to expect on the day.(Optional) | - |
| Third-party email address(es) (optional) | Email addresses such as Trainers could be added here to receive active notifications such as confirmation emails when a user signs up. (Optional) | - |
| Notify third-party about waitlisted events (optional) | Enabling this option will send third-party email address(es) a notification when a learner signs up for a wait-listed event. | - |
| Events displayed on course page | This is the number of sessions for each seminar activity that will be shown on the main course page. | - |
| Default 'allow cancellations' setting for all events | Set the default cancellation settings for this seminar and allow users to cancel their bookings 'At any time', 'Never', or 'Until cut-off reached' (x amount of time before the event starts). | - |

| Require approval by |
Available options are defined by the approval options setting on the seminar administration settings page. They include:
No approval: A user will be immediately booked into a event when signing up.
Learner accepts terms and conditions: A user will be presented the text defined in the text area below and required to accept the configurable terms and conditions.
Event role (such as Editing Trainer, Trainer, etc): All users assigned to the role in the event will be immediately sent a notification with instructions to approve the user's request to sign up for the event.
Manager Approval: The learner's manager will be immediately sent a notification with instructions to approve the user's request to sign-up for the event.
Manager and Administrative approval: All users selected as an approver will be immediately sent a notification with instructions to approve the user's request to sign-up for the event. Approval can then be given by the manager followed by the Administrator, or the Administrator may finalise the request without manager approval.
|
When you select No Approval the Add approver button will not be able to be selected. |
| Manager Reservations | ||
| Allow manager reservations (optional) | When Yes is selected, managers are able to make reservations or bookings on behalf of their team members. | - |
| Maximum reservations (optional) | Number of reservations or bookings a manager can make for members of their team. | - |
| Automatically cancel reservations (optional) | Reservations will be automatically cancelled based on the number specified in Reservation cancellation days. | - |
| Reservations cancellation days (optional) | Set the number of days in advance of the session that reservations will be automatically cancelled if not confirmed. | Automatically cancel reservations must be set to Yes to be able to edit the number of reservation cancellation days. |
| Reservation deadline (optional) | The number of days before a session starts after which no more reservations are allowed. This must be greater than the number of reservation cancellation days. | - |
